對於CFB模式,IV必須*唯一*。不要使用靜態IV,因爲這會使密碼具有確定性,因此在語義上不安全。觀察密文的攻擊者可以確定何時之前發送了相同的消息前綴。對於像CFB這樣的流式傳輸模式,甚至更糟糕的是,即使消息不同時,攻擊者甚至能夠推斷出消息IV是否被重用。 IV不是祕密的,所以你可以把它和密文一起發送。通常,它只是在密文前面加上,然後在解密之前切掉。 –
